Missouri Life and Health Exam
Questions and Answers(RATED A)

In a Life insurance contract, an insurance company's promise to pay stated benefits is
called the:

a) insuring clause

b) consideration clause

c) entire contract

d) owner's rights - ANSWER-insuring clause



under which circumstance MUST a health insurer have an expedited grievance review
procedure? - ANSWER-when the enrollee's life or health is jeapordized



The Consideration clause in a life insurance contract contains what pertinent
information? - ANSWER-amount of premium payments and when they are due



Long Term Care policies will usually pay for eligible benefits using which of the following
methods?

a) delayed

b) fee for service

c) expense incurred

d) respite - ANSWER-Expense incurred



T is receiving $3,000/month from a Disability Income policy in which T's employer had
paid the premiums. How are the $3,000 benefit payments taxable? - ANSWER-Benefits
are taxable to T



A statement made by an insured in an insurance application that must be true to the
best of one's knowledge and which becomes a part of the contract is known as -
ANSWER-a representation

,Which long term care insurance statement is true? - ANSWER-Pre-existing conditions
must be covered after the coverage has been in force for six months

Pre-existing conditions are those for which medical advice or treatment was
recommended by or received from a health provider within 6 months preceding the
effective date of an individual long-term care policy.



which of the following is NOT allowed in regards to the Medigap (Medicare Supplement)
policy? - ANSWER-Issuing an additional Medigap policy to ensure no out-of-pocket
exposure for the insured



Jasmine is a salaried employee of an insurance company. Which of the following duties
would require her to be licensed as an insurance producer?

a) adjusting claims

b) underwriting insurance applications

c) administrative assistant to the VP of Sales

d) soliciting insurance policies - ANSWER-Soliciting insurance policies



All of these are characteristics of an Adjustable Life policy EXCEPT

a) adjustable premiums

b)adjustable premium payment period

c) combination of term and whole life insurance

d) face amount can be adjusted using policy dividends - ANSWER-face amount can be
adjusted using policy dividends



The Director of Insurance is authorized

a) to enforce state laws relating to insurance

b) to pass state laws relating to insurance

c) to set insurance rates for foreign insurers

d) to set sales quotas - ANSWER-to enforce state laws relating to insurance



When a group accident and health policy is issued to an employer,

,a) a blanket policy is issued to each employee

b) the free-look period is 60 days

c) a policy is issued to the employer and a certificate is issued to each employee

d) a certificate is issued to the employer and a policy is issued to each employee -
ANSWER-a policy is issued to the employer and a certificate is issued to each
employee



which of the following statements is CORRECT about accelerated death benefits? -
ANSWER-Must have a terminal illness to qualify.



T is covered by an Accidental Death and Dismemberment (AD&D) policy that has an
irrevocable beneficiary. What action will the insurance company take if T requests a
change of beneficiary? - ANSWER-Request of the change will be refused



which of these statements is INCORRECT regarding the federal income tax treatment
of life insurance

-Premiums are normally not tax deductible

-Cash dividends are normally not taxed

-Entire cash surrender value is taxable

-Proceeds are received tax-free if there is a named beneficiary - ANSWER-Entire cash
surrender value is taxable



A producer is circulating incorrect information about the benefits of a policy. This
producer may be found guilty of

a) misrepresentation

b) sliding

c) boycotting

d) coercion - ANSWER-misrepresentation



The first portion of a covered Major Medical insurance expense that the insured is
required to pay is called the:

a) corridor deductible

, b) initial deductible

c) stop-loss deductible

d) coinsurance deductible - ANSWER-initial deductible



Any changes made on an insurance application requires the initials of whom? -
ANSWER-Applicant



A policy of adhesion can only be modified by whom? - ANSWER-The insurance
company



Which of the following health policy provisions states that the producer does NOT have
the authority to change the policy or waive any of its provisions?

a) Time Limit on Certain Defenses

b) Reinstatement

c) Entire Contract

d) Change of Beneficiary - ANSWER-Entire Contract



all of the following are considered to be typical characteristics describing the nature of
an insurance contract, EXCEPT:

Unilateral

Bilateral

aleatory

adhesion - ANSWER-Bilateral



The Accidental Death and Dismemberment (AD&D) provision in a life insurance policy
would pay additional benefits if the insured:

a) dies of natural causes

b) becomes critically ill

c) becomes chronically ill

d) is blinded in an accident - ANSWER-is blinded in an accident
